Calories in Peppermint Bark Flavored Peppermint Ice Cream with Chocolate-Flavored Chunks and Candy Cane Swirl

📏 Serving Size: 1 Serving (86.0g)

🧪 Nutrition Facts

Amount Per Serving
  • Calories 209.8
  • Total Fat 11.0 g
  • Saturated Fat 6.0 g
  • Cholesterol 35.3 mg
  • Sodium 60.2 mg
  • Potassium 149.6 mg
  • Total Carbohydrate 25.0 g
  • Dietary Fiber 0.0 g
  • Sugars 20.0 g
  • Protein 2.0 g

📝 Ingredients

Milkfat and Nonfat Milk, Sweet Cream Buttermilk, Liquid Sugar (sugar, Water), Candy Cane Swirl (powdered Sugar [sugar, Cornstarch], Sunflower Oil, Candy Cane [sugar, Corn Syrup, Peppermint Oil, Vegetable Juice {color}, Caramel Color], Palm Oil, Natural Flavor, Soy Lecithin, Citric Acid), Corn Syrup, Chocolate Flavored Chunks (sugar, Coconut Oil, Cocoa Processed with Alkali, Cocoa Powder, Milkfat, Soy Lecithin, Vanilla Extract, Natural Flavors), Whey, High Fructose Corn Syrup, Contains Less than 2% of Natural Flavor, Mono and Diglycerides, Guar Gum, Calcium Sulfate, Carob Bean Gum, Carrageenan.

💬 Nutrition Q&A: Peppermint Bark Flavored Peppermint Ice Cream with Chocolate-Flavored Chunks and Candy Cane Swirl

Is Peppermint Bark Flavored Peppermint Ice Cream with Chocolate-Flavored Chunks and Candy Cane Swirl good for weight loss?

This ice cream is calorie-dense at about 210 calories per 3-ounce serving, making it challenging for weight loss goals. The high sugar content at 20g per serving—nearly your daily added sugar limit—provides calories without much nutritional benefit or satiety.

How might Peppermint Bark Flavored Peppermint Ice Cream with Chocolate-Flavored Chunks and Candy Cane Swirl affect blood sugar?

With 25g of carbs and 20g of sugar in a single serving, this will cause a rapid blood sugar spike. The sugar is primarily from simple carbohydrates and sweeteners without fiber to slow absorption, making it particularly challenging for blood sugar management.

Is Peppermint Bark Flavored Peppermint Ice Cream with Chocolate-Flavored Chunks and Candy Cane Swirl heart-healthy?

The 6g of saturated fat per serving is concerning for heart health, as it represents about 30% of a typical daily limit. Combined with the high added sugar content, regular consumption could negatively affect cholesterol levels and cardiovascular health.

Is Peppermint Bark Flavored Peppermint Ice Cream with Chocolate-Flavored Chunks and Candy Cane Swirl suitable for people with lactose intolerance?

This product contains milkfat, nonfat milk, sweet cream buttermilk, and whey—all lactose-containing dairy ingredients. People with lactose intolerance should avoid this entirely.

What should I watch out for with Peppermint Bark Flavored Peppermint Ice Cream with Chocolate-Flavored Chunks and Candy Cane Swirl?

The sugar content is exceptionally high, with 20g per serving coming largely from added sugars like liquid sugar, corn syrup, and high fructose corn syrup. Additionally, the saturated fat at 6g per serving contributes meaningful amounts toward daily limits, and the product contains soy and milk allergens.
